When I first volunteered to do this challenge it was on Fridays, and I automatically thought of the attack on Pearl Harbor and how we need to thank our veterans not only on Veterans Day or the 4th of July. So this came to mind! This Friday they are having a wreath laying ceremony in Washington DC ( http://www.washingtonpost.com/ac2/wp...enueid=1028127 )

So your challenge is to make a card for a soldier, or Veteran thanking them of what they have done for us!
